User Tools

Site Tools


git

This is an old revision of the document!


Git Commandline

:!: Befehle kommen von hier: http://git-scm.com/book/en/Getting-Started-First-Time-Git-Setup :!:

Befehle (lokal, kein Internet benötigt )

Hinzufügen

Fügt alle Dateien im Verzteichnis der Commit-Warteschlange hinzu

git add *

Commit

Ein Commit kann immer ein oder Mehrer Schlüsselwörter enthalten, die gewissen Funktionen im Redmine auslösen. Diese Keywords können im Redmine angelegt und geändert/erweitert werden.

git commit -m 'Mahlzeit ref #12'

Zeige Branches

git branch

GIT Einstellungen

Benutzer und E-Mail setzen.

git config --global user.name "John Doe"
git config --global user.email johndoe@example.com

Befehle die Internet benötigen

Master-Branch hoch schieben

Schiebt die lokale Repo (origin) auf die online Repository (master)

git push origin master

Repository downloaden (Clone)

git clone http://redmine.knallimall.org/git/linuxmce-jsorbiter/

Git Submodules

git submodule add https://redmine.knallimall.org/git/imagemap/ dokuwiki_imagemap
git add .
git commit -m "Add submodules ..."
git.1409671917.txt.gz · Last modified: 2014/09/02 17:31 by admin